#1 – Existing Assets and Systems Existing Assets – DAU Media Library – over 200 videos on numerous acquisition topics – iTunesU – over 200 videos, podcasts, and documents – leverage DAU Media Library – Games – offered through Game Site – some games already mobile accessible/others in conversion process – Performance Support Tools – many available through knowledge bases and communities of practice – built in HTML and accessible from all devices Mobile Initiative Existing Assets and Systems Developing Assets and Tools Existing Mobile Tools and Applications

Lessons Learned – Feedback "I have no way of measuring this, but Sterling and I think the output briefings from Practicum were MUCH more in-depth with a greater understanding of the situation than any other IRM202 we have taught...I think this is because of the podcast...“ - Bob Skertic, SME -
